服务器内存之所以需要那么多,主要是为了满足其高性能、高可靠性和多任务处理的需求,以下是几个关键原因:
1、ECC纠错功能:服务器内存通常需要具备ECC(Error Checking and Correcting)功能,以检测并纠正内存中的错误,为了实现ECC功能,需要在内存颗粒中加入额外的校验位,这增加了所需的内存颗粒数量。
2、并行访问和处理:服务器内存采用并行访问的方式,以提高数据传输速度和处理效率,每个电容芯片可以同时读写多个数据位,因此需要大量的电容芯片来实现高性能的并行访问。
3、大容量需求:服务器需要处理大量数据和运行多个任务,因此需要足够的内存来支持这些操作,现代服务器通常需要数GB甚至TB级别的内存容量,这就需要大量的内存颗粒来满足需求。
4、容错和冗余:为了保证服务器的高可用性和容错性,通常会使用冗余的硬件配置,多颗粒内存可以提供更高的容错性和可靠性,即使一个颗粒出现故障,其他颗粒也可以继续工作,减少系统的停机时间。
5、虚拟化技术需求:现代服务器通常使用虚拟化技术来提高资源利用率和灵活性,虚拟化可以将一台物理服务器划分为多个虚拟机,每个虚拟机都需要一定的内存资源来运行操作系统和应用程序,服务器需要足够的内存来支持多个虚拟机同时运行。
6、大数据和机器学习:随着大数据和机器学习技术的兴起,服务器需要处理大规模的数据和复杂的计算任务,这些任务通常需要较大的内存来存储和处理数据,以及执行复杂的算法和模型。
服务器内存之所以需要那么多,是为了满足其高性能、高可靠性和多任务处理的需求,通过增加内存颗粒的数量,可以提高服务器的性能、稳定性和可扩展性。
各位小伙伴们,我刚刚为大家分享了有关“服务器内存那么多”的知识,希望对你们有所帮助。如果您还有其他相关问题需要解决,欢迎随时提出哦!
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/647525.html